1311 S Babcock St, Melbourne, FL 32901, United States
Phone: +1 321-614-7016
Postal Code: 32901
Latitude, Longitude: 28.0883981, -80.620173
If you need to go quickly to Sun Laundry at 1311 S Babcock St, Melbourne, FL 32901, United States, open your favorite app here and follow the instructions on how to get there.
Waze
Google Maps